Never stress a pregnant woman !

Everybody take care: Do not stress a pregnant women !

Stressful events endured by the pregnant mother may be reflected as increased risk for asthma and allergies for their babies. An ongoing study by researchers at Harvard Medical School examining the impact of parental stress on childhood asthma risk in an inner city population:infants born to mothers who reported higher levels of stress during pregnancy showed increased sensitivity to allergen exposures, as measured by blood levels of an antibody that is a marker of immune response.

The findings, presented at the American Thoracic Society's 2008 International Conference in Toronto, suggest that maternal stress during pregnancy influences a child's developing immune system.
